If Diaperman was the star of the last page, then the Spanker is MVP of this one. Design-wise, the art for him among these four panels is among my favorite art of him in the series. Storywise as well, there is just so much going on here. Much like the Joker thrives upon eliciting a confrontation from Batman, so too does Spanker demonstrate a type of a dependency on Diaperman. For him, victory is not about simply tossing his potion into the water supply, it’s about getting his arch-nemesis to see things from his perspective. In many ways, despite however close he gets, the Spanker will have never truly won until he has brought Diaperman over to his side, which we as the audience know will never happen. Thus, the true tension in the narrative comes from seeing how far the Spanker will go, to what lengths will he go to break Diaperman’s resolve, and conversely we can then see how to what lengths Diaperman will go to stand by his ideals and what sacrifices such a choice will force upon him along the way.
